网站大量收购独家精品文档,联系QQ:2885784924

dna计算在两特殊应用问题上的研究.pdf

  1. 1、本文档共45页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
dna计算在两特殊应用问题上的研究

DNA计并在两类特殊应用问题E的研究 摘‘要 问题的潜在解决方案之一,在理论上己成功的在多项式时间下解决了许多著名的 NP完全问题。DNA计算的特点使其在复杂的调度问题上有了新的解决方案,许多 复杂的调度问题均基于难解的NP完全数学问题,DNA计算的并行运算潜力为这些 调度问题提供了可能,倍受关注。另一方面,DNA计算模型尚不似传统计算机中 的通用,求解一个问题的DNA计算模型或算法通常很难不作修改地用于其它类似 问题的求解,因此,不管基于DNA计算的何种模型,目前几乎所有的基于DNA超 级计算的算法均使用完全穷举方式。这种方法的直接后果是DNA计算算法中呈纯 指数量级增长的DNA链数。随着DNA计算研究的逐渐深入,现有的基于穷举方法 的DNA计算算法中存在的解空间指数爆炸问题日益突出,已成为限制DNA超级计 算应用的瓶颈。因此考虑将传统电子计算机并行处理的策略、方法和技术引入 DNA超级计算是降低DNA链数的重要途径之一。 本文采用Chang等提出的DNA计算模型对于多处理机独立任务调度问题, 采用粘贴模型解空间及Adleman的生物操作集合,给出了一种新的该类问题的 DNA计算模型及相应的独立任务调度算法。 同时本文对如何减少DNA解空间问题做了一些尝试。从电子计算机中传统 并行计算和并行处理的模型出发,将传统并行处理的策略和DNA计算的特点相 结合,将电子计算机并行计算中的具有普适性的分治算法设计技术应用于求解子 集和问题的DNA计算中,提出一种求解子集和问题的质粒DNA算法,理论分析 表明:新算法在不提高算法的时间复杂度的前提下,可将求解子集和问题所需的 DNA链数从穷举算法的0(2疗)减少至0(2州2)。 关键词:DNA计算;任务调度问题;并行计算?分治法;NP完全问题;背包问 题 II Abstract anumberofuseful suchas The ofDNA affords properties ability computers anda makesDNA massi、,e hugememorycapacity,which computing parallelism NP andother . b ofthe tosolvecomplete ,ecomes possibleways hard andwithout mosttask areNP hard,problems hand problems o,ne schedulingproblems another fromthe DNA hand,different corespondingparallelalgorithms.For traditionalthe traditional arelessuniversalthan ones,SO computers computers.DNA oraDNA

文档评论(0)

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档